Accreditation & assessment timeline

8 events

  1. Accreditation decision

    Following a site audit conducted on 12 March 2024 to 14 March 2024, the Commission made a decision on 15 April 2024 to re-accredit this service. The period of accreditation of the service will expire on 05 May 2027.

  5. Exceptional Circumstances

    During the COVID-19 pandemic, the Aged Care Quality and Safety Commission has temporarily modified our Regulatory Program, including the suspension of site audits to determine whether to accredit, not to re-accredit or vary the periods of accreditation for a service. In order to give effect to continuity of accreditation the Department of Health has, under Section 42.5 of the Aged Care Act 1997, made a decision to grant ‘exceptional circumstances’ to this service until 08 June 2021.
